Hidden on Decatur Street just past the French Market in New Orleans, Cane & Table offers a refined twist on tropical cocktail culture. The bar embraces the idea of “proto-tiki” — cocktail creations that pre-date classic tiki full-fruition, grounded in the Caribbean and rooted in the city’s historical links to rum and sugar trade. Inside, you’ll find a mood of subtle elegance: colonial-inspired décor, high ceilings, a softly lit bar area, and a leafy courtyard patio in back — offering a sophisticated respite from more rowdy venues. The drink menu is the jewel: expect layered rum blends, creative takes on classics like the Mai Tai and Hurricane with house-made syrups and fresh exotic ingredients. One reviewer called it “a Tiki bar for people who don’t think that they like Tiki bars”. But Cane & Table isn’t just about drinks: the food programme is elevated as well. Caribbean-and–Cuban-influenced small plates and mains — think jerk-seasoned ribs, braised skirt steak, vibrant salads with yucca croutons — complement the strong cocktail game. Whether you're in for an expertly crafted rum cocktail, a plate of bold-flavoured food, or a chill corner in the Quarter away from the madness, Cane & Table delivers with style, flavour and authenticity.
